South Wenatchee, WA
South Wenatchee is located close to the center of Washington. South Wenatchee has 1.18 square miles of land area and 0.37 square miles of water area. As of 2010-2014, the total South Wenatchee population is 1,549, which has shrunk 22.20% since 2000. The population growth rate is much lower than the state average rate of 17.05% and is much lower than the national average rate of 11.61%. South Wenatchee median household income is $54,545 in 2010-2014 and has grown by 83.40% since 2000. The income growth rate is much higher than the state average rate of 31.72% and is much higher than the national average rate of 27.36%. South Wenatchee median house value is $209,500 in 2010-2014 and has grown by 107.02% since 2000. The house value growth rate is much higher than the state average rate of 52.82% and is much higher than the national average rate of 46.91%. As a reference, the national Consumer Price Index (CPI) inflation rate for the same period is 26.63%. On average, the public school district that covers South Wenatchee is close to the state average in quality.
